The Inakustik Reference NF-204 RCA Micro AIR is a premium RCA interconnect cable designed for analogue connections between hi-fi components such as DACs, CD players, streamers, preamplifiers and integrated amplifiers. Positioned in the Reference range, it is aimed at music lovers, hi-fi enthusiasts and demanding listeners who want a carefully engineered cable for weak line-level signals. Because high cable capacitance can create a low-pass effect, it may reduce high-frequency information and contribute to phase shifts in sensitive audio connections.
At the heart of the NF-204 RCA Micro AIR is Inakustik’s MICRO AIR technology, using an AIR dielectric to reduce the influence of insulation around the conductors. The cable also features concentric copper wire construction, symmetrical architecture and signal-free double shielding to improve resistance against electromagnetic interference. Its specially developed solder-free RCA connector is pressure-injected during production, using tellurium copper contact pins and rhodium-coated contacts for stable mechanical and electrical contact.
In a high-quality stereo system, the Inakustik Reference NF-204 RCA Micro AIR is well suited for linking source components to amplifiers, external DACs to preamps, or phono stages to line inputs. The PE network jacket offers practical protection, while German manufacturing supports consistent finishing and long-term use. Available in standard lengths of 0.75 m, 1.0 m and 1.5 m, it allows tidy system layouts without excessive cable runs.
